Note:Scholarships in dramatic media are
awarded only upon admission to Texas
Lutheran University. Please apply to TLU prior
to beginning the scholarship application
process. TLU Dramatic Media does not award
scholarships directly, but makes scholarship
recommendations. All financial aid decisions
are made by the Office of Enrollment Services.

|  | Audition & Interview Information Scholarships are competitive. In addition to the written documents requested, applicants are required to schedule an audition/interview. You will meet with TLU Dramatic Media faculty in an individualized, non-threatening environment.
- Performers should prepare a brief 2-5 minute performance featuring either a monologue, recitation of original writing, vocal solo, dance routine, or combination of these forms.
- Technicians/Designers are encouraged to bring any design portfolio materials if available.
- Writers are encouraged to submit a sample of their original work.
- Digital Artists should prepare a portfolio of their work, through video, CD, or DVD.
- All applicants will participate in an informal interview with departmental faculty.
